Milan, one of Europe’s fashion capitals, also stands out with its cuisine, opera, churches, and priceless works of art such as the fresco of Leonardo da Vinci’s Last Supper. Although it is Italy’s business and financial capital, it is also the right address for shopping, nightlife, and food and beverage experiences. Verona, which is on the UNESCO World Heritage List, is also home to Italy’s second-largest amphitheater after the Colosseum and the house of the world-famous love story Romeo and Juliet, written by the famous English writer Shakespeare. In Florence, the capital of the Renaissance and the birthplace of Pinocchio, we will first see from the outside the Santa Maria del Fiore Cathedral, which immediately attracts attention with its orange dome and is the 4th largest church in Europe. One of the cathedral’s most striking features is the bronze door called the “Gate of Paradise,” on which scenes representing the stories of the prophets mentioned in the Holy Quran are depicted. Then Giotto’s Bell Tower, which was once used to call the people to parliament, Signoria Square, the political and social center of Florence for centuries and home to Michelangelo’s famous David statue, and the Old Bridge (Ponte Vecchio), famous for its antique and goldsmith shops, will be among the places to be seen. Siena is famous for its narrow streets from the Middle Ages, small avenues, and Campo Square, considered one of the largest squares in Europe.
